Single branch specified, using that and the previous one: remotes/brancher/net-next-2025-02-27--15-00 (v6.14-rc3-973-g675716045f3e) remotes/brancher/net-next-2025-02-27--18-00 (v6.14-rc3-946-gbe3871280913) ==== BASE DIFF ==== drivers/net/ethernet/intel/idpf/idpf_txrx.c | 3 ++- drivers/net/ethernet/ti/icssg/icss_iep.c | 21 +-------------------- tools/testing/selftests/drivers/net/queues.py | 7 +++---- 3 files changed, 6 insertions(+), 25 deletions(-) ==== COMMIT DIFF ==== diff --git a/tmp/tmp.j41y5248yh b/tmp/tmp.uwbRhaUxk5 index 6b7ae027c8f3..56e7970ee42f 100644 --- a/tmp/tmp.j41y5248yh +++ b/tmp/tmp.uwbRhaUxk5 @@ -3,6 +3,19 @@ selftests: net: enable profiling tc_action dbg profile patch forwarding: set timeout to 3 hours +be2net: fix sleeping while atomic bugs in be_ndo_bridge_getlink +sched: address a potential NULL pointer dereference in the GRED scheduler. +net: phy: nxp-c45-tja11xx: add TJA112XB SGMII PCS restart errata +net: phy: nxp-c45-tja11xx: add TJA112X PHY configuration errata +net: phy: nxp-c45-tja11xx: add support for TJA1121 +selftest: net: add proc_net_pktgen +net: pktgen: remove all superfluous index assignements +net: pktgen: fix mpls reset parsing +net: pktgen: fix access outside of user given buffer in pktgen_if_write() +net: pktgen: fix mpls maximum labels list parsing +net: pktgen: remove some superfluous variable initializing +net: pktgen: remove extra tmp variable (re-use len instead) +net: pktgen: fix mix of int/long net: stmmac: interface switching support for ADL-N platform net: stmmac: configure SerDes according to the interface mode net: stmmac: configure SerDes on mac_finish @@ -16,24 +29,8 @@ net: ipa: Enable checksum for IPA_ENDPOINT_AP_MODEM_{RX,TX} for v4.7 net: ipa: Fix QSB data for v4.7 net: ipa: Fix v4.7 resource group names net: ti: icssg-prueth: Add ICSSG FW Stats -net: ti: icss-iep: Reject perout generation request llc: do not use skb_get() before dev_queue_xmit() -xsc: add ndo_get_stats64 -xsc: Add eth reception data path -xsc: Add ndo_start_xmit -xsc: ndo_open and ndo_stop -xsc: Add eth needed qp and cq apis -xsc: Init net device -xsc: Add ethernet interface -xsc: Init auxiliary device -xsc: Init pci irq -xsc: Add eq and alloc -xsc: Add qp and cq management -xsc: Add hardware setup APIs -xsc: Enable command queue -xsc: Add xsc driver basic framework xsk: fix __xsk_generic_xmit() error code when cq is full -net: ethernet: ti: cpsw_new: populate netdev of_node net: sfp: add quirk for FS SFP-10GM-T copper SFP+ module net: hsr: Add KUnit test for PRP net: hsr: Fix PRP duplicate detection @@ -45,32 +42,6 @@ net: add devmem TCP TX documentation net: devmem: Implement TX path net: devmem: TCP tx netlink api net: add get_netmem/put_netmem support -testing/selftests: add test tool and scripts for ovpn module -ovpn: add basic ethtool support -ovpn: notify userspace when a peer is deleted -ovpn: kill key and notify userspace in case of IV exhaustion -ovpn: implement key add/get/del/swap via netlink -ovpn: implement peer add/get/dump/delete via netlink -ovpn: add support for peer floating -ovpn: add support for updating local UDP endpoint -ovpn: implement keepalive mechanism -ovpn: implement peer lookup logic -ovpn: implement multi-peer support -ovpn: add support for MSG_NOSIGNAL in tcp_sendmsg -skb: implement skb_send_sock_locked_with_flags() -ovpn: implement TCP transport -ovpn: store tunnel and transport statistics -ovpn: implement packet processing -ovpn: implement basic RX path (UDP) -ovpn: implement basic TX path (UDP) -ovpn: introduce the ovpn_socket object -ovpn: introduce the ovpn_peer object -ovpn: keep carrier always on for MP interfaces -ovpn: add basic interface creation/destruction/management routines -ovpn: add basic netlink support -net: introduce OpenVPN Data Channel Offload (ovpn) -mailmap: remove unwanted entry for Antonio Quartulli -idpf: fix checksums set in idpf_rx_rsc() selftests/net: deflake GRO tests selftests/net: only print passing message in GRO tests when tests pass selftests/net: have `gro.sh -t` return a correct exit code @@ -90,7 +61,6 @@ inet: ping: avoid skb_clone() dance in ping_rcv() ipv4: icmp: do not process ICMP_EXT_ECHOREPLY for broadcast/multicast addresses geneve, specs: Add port range to rt_link specification geneve: Allow users to specify source port range -selftests: drv-net: Check if combined-count exists net-sysfs: remove unused initial ret values net: gso: fix ownership in __udp_gso_segment net/mlx5: Add trust lockdown error to health syndrome print function